轻松10分钟,零代码打造你的专属APP!超实用教程来袭!

现在用vibe coding制作网页简直轻而易举,但提到我们日常用的APP,教程却很少。别觉得开发APP很遥不可及,其实借助AI编程工具,这一切都能实现。vibe coding的理念是,只要你会说话,就能进行编程,安卓APP的开发其实也很简单。

我一天的实验表明,从零开始,只要跟着我这个简单易懂的教程,逐步进行,真的不难。

学习AI的关键在于实践,加入我们的,大家一起快速进步吧。

【vibe coding解决100个问题】AI编程完全手册2025版
https://xiaojuzi.feishu.cn/wiki/A0ZAwyI2FiZ1B8k8fcocCH1wnqh
如果你也想在AI时代启动一个小项目,但完全不懂编程?或者你有编程经验,却不知道如何从头开始搭建一个MVP项目?欢迎和我聊聊!这里有许多基于Augment/Cursor的实战案例,能帮助你开发各种项目,比如网站、微信小程序、浏览器插件、APP应用、Dify+Coze智能体等。

轻松10分钟,零代码打造你的专属APP!超实用教程来袭!

为啥选择Cordova?

面对那么多开发工具,为什么偏偏要用Cordova呢?

简单说,Cordova就像一个”翻译器”。只要你会制作网页,它就能帮你把网页转化为真正的手机APP。这种优势真是无与伦比:

  • 用户不需学习复杂的Java或Kotlin
  • 一套代码可以在安卓和苹果手机上同时运行
  • 开发速度快,维护成本低

听起来很不错吧?确实如此,但前提是你得先把开发环境搭建好。因为10分钟的教程,可能9分钟都在讲如何安装各种环境。

开始前的心态准备

对于初学者来说,环境搭建可能会让人心力交瘁,稍微偏离教程就会感到不安,一些细节没留意可能会卡住很久。这里我会把我遇到的所有问题都详细讲解,希望能让大家一次性解决。如果碰到问题,直接复制错误信息,让AI帮你解决。新手常见的任务,AI都能处理,有个不藏私的高手,一定要好好利用哦。

环境搭建:每一步都至关重要安装Node.js – 这可是基础

Node.js就像你电脑上的”工具箱”,很多开发软件都离不开它。

你只需访问Node.js官网,下载最新版本,安装过程非常简单,只需一路点”下一步”即可。

安装完成后,打开命令行(Windows用户按Win键搜索”cmd”),输入:

 node -v
 npm -v

如果看到版本号,那就说明安装成功了。

安装Cordova

有了Node.js之后,安装Cordova就变得简单了:

轻松安装Cordova和配置开发环境

首先,打开命令行窗口(Windows用户可以按下Win键,输入“cmd”找到它),然后输入这个命令:

 npm install -g cordova

,这样就能从网上下载并安装Cordova到你的电脑里了。

设置Java环境 – 记得选择17版本

在进行安卓开发时,Java是必不可少的工具,而且一定要确保版本正确,不然后面可能会遇到麻烦。

你可以去Java的官网下载17版本,安装的时候要记得勾选“自动配置环境变量”,这样就省去了手动设置的麻烦。

安装完成后,你可以通过运行这个命令来检查一下:

 java -version

,如果看到“Java 17”字样,那么你就成功了!

轻松10分钟,零代码打造你的专属APP!超实用教程来袭!

Gradle – 必不可少的项目构建工具

Gradle是用来将你的代码打包成应用的工具,确保你使用的是8.13版本哦!

下载后,记得把它解压到一个没有中文字符的路径,这一点非常重要!例如可以解压到这个位置:C:gradle-8.13

接下来就是设置环境变量了:

  • 新建一个名为GRADLE_HOME的变量,值就是你解压的Gradle路径C:gradle-8.13

下载和设置Android Studio的简单指南

  • Path中加入%GRADLE_HOME%bin

设置完成后,可以进行测试:

 gradle -v

确保下载的Gradle版本是8.13

轻松10分钟,零代码打造你的专属APP!超实用教程来袭!

下载Android Studio

这一步可能是最复杂但也是最关键的。Android Studio不仅仅是个开发工具,它还会帮你装上所有需要的Android开发组件。

下载完安装包后,直接运行就好。其实过程挺简单的。但第一次打开时,它会提示你安装Android SDK,这里要特别注意:

一定要避免把SDK安装在有中文字符的路径下!

我之前就是因为用户名有中文,这导致了许多麻烦。推荐选择类似C:AndroidSdk这样的路径。

安装可能需要一些时间,特别是网络不佳时,耐心点就行。

设置环境变量

别忘了也要设置Android相关的环境变量:

  • ANDROID_HOME:你的Android SDK所在路径
  • Path中添加SDK的platform-tools路径

设置好后,可以进行一下测试:

 adb version

创建虚拟设备

为了方便调试,建议你创建一个虚拟安卓手机。

在Android Studio中打开设备管理器,添加一个新设备。选择一个常见的手机型号,API级别建议设定高一点(例如API 30及以上)。

创建完成后,如果能顺利启动虚拟手机,就说明你的环境设置基本没问题了。

来打造你的第一个APP吧!

 帮我开发一个Cordova app,目标是做一个好玩的贪吃蛇游戏。
 确保代码可以在Cordova框架下运行,并能在安卓设备上无障碍使用。
轻松10分钟,零代码打造你的专属APP!超实用教程来袭!

轻松10分钟,零代码打造你的专属APP!超实用教程来袭!

用AI来帮你生成App吧

环境搭建好后,真正的乐趣才开始哦!

项目创建

找个合适的文件夹,打开cmd命令行,确保路径中没有中文字符,然后输入下面这条命令:

 cordova create MyFirstGame com.example.myfirstgame MyFirstGame

这样就会生成一个名为MyFirstGame的项目文件夹了。

让**AI来帮你写代码吧**

现在可以用AI来生成应用程序的代码了。用Cursor打开刚创建的MyFirstGame文件夹,输入以下提示:

 请帮我开发一个Cordova app,功能是[你想要的功能]。
 请确保代码兼容Cordova框架,并且能在安卓设备上正常运行。
轻松10分钟,零代码打造你的专属APP!超实用教程来袭!

AI会生成HTML、CSS和JavaScript文件,把这些文件放到项目的www文件夹中。

让我们一起开发Cordova应用吧!

轻松10分钟,零代码打造你的专属APP!超实用教程来袭!

你可以先在www文件夹里体验一下HTML版的功能哦。

轻松10分钟,零代码打造你的专属APP!超实用教程来袭!

添加安卓支持

在你的项目目录中输入以下命令:

cordova platform add android

这样就能给你的项目添加安卓功能啦。

打包APK文件

终于要来了,激动吧!输入这个命令:

cordova build android
轻松10分钟,零代码打造你的专属APP!超实用教程来袭!

如果一切顺利的话,你可以在
platforms/android/app/build/outputs/apk/debug这个文件夹里找到你的小APK文件哦!

在虚拟手机上进行测试

启动Android Studio的模拟器,并输入下面的命令:

cordova run android

这时,你的应用就会自动安装到虚拟手机上并开始运行啦。

常见问题解答路径包含中文

这个问题其实挺常见的。如果你的用户名里有中文,建议你可以:

  • 创建一个英文的工作目录
  • 或者试着将ANDROID_AVD_HOME这个环境变量设置为英文路径

权限不足

如果你是Windows用户,可能会碰到PowerShell的执行策略问题,解决办法很简单:

Set-ExecutionPolicy -ExecutionPolicy RemoteSigned -Scope CurrentUser

网络问题

如果你发现下载速度很慢,可以考虑:

  • 使用手机的热点连接
  • 换用网线,或者试试其他网络

版本不匹配

一定要按照版本要求来安装,特别是Java和Gradle的版本。

进阶技巧添加插件

Cordova提供了许多插件,可以用来访问手机的原生功能,比如相机、GPS等:

cordova plugin add cordova-plugin-camera

调试技巧

用Chrome开发者工具调试在虚拟手机上运行的app,和调试网页一样方便哦。

图标与启动页

别忘了为你的app设计图标和启动页,这样会让你的app看起来更专业,更有吸引力。

现实期待管理

虽然Cordova很强大,但它也有一些局限性:

适合使用的场景:

  • 简单的工具类app
  • 内容展示类app
  • 想快速将已有网站转成app

不太适合的情况:

  • 需要大量原生功能的复杂app
  • 对性能要求极高的游戏
  • 需要复杂动画效果的app

最后想说的话

成功做出第一个可运行的app,那种成就感真的是无与伦比。虽然过程可能会遇到一些挑战,但只要有耐心,所有问题都能迎刃而解。

遇到困难不要慌张,现在有AI可以帮你,大多数问题都能很快解决。关键是要勇敢迈出第一步,动手实践起来。

你的第一个app可能比较简单,但这绝对是一个很好的起点。随着经验的积累,你会发现自己能创造出越来越精彩的作品。

现在就开始吧,或许下个月你就可以自豪地向朋友展示自己制作的app了!

来源:今日头条
原文标题:不写代码,Cursor 10分钟开发1个APP!保姆级教程喂饭来了 – 今日头条
声明:
文章来自网络收集后经过ai改写发布,如不小心侵犯了您的权益,请联系本站删除,给您带来困扰,深表歉意!

发表评论